Hastings train station boasts a variety of facilities aimed at ensuring passenger convenience and safety. Ticket purchasing has been made easy with a ticket office open daily from 05:50 to 20:30 and ticket machines readily available for those on the go. For travelers who need assistance, there's an induction loop installed; assistance services are available during the station's operational hours.
Accessibility is a priority, with step-free access to all platforms and accessible ticket machines located in the booking hall. The station is equipped with CCTV for added security, but it notably lacks a waiting room and luggage storage. However, accessible toilets and baby changing facilities are provided.
A variety of transport options are available for onward journeys. Directly outside the station, you'll find taxi services and a rail replacement service for alternative travel arrangements. Whitchurch (Hampshire) train station is equipped to handle your travel needs seamlessly. While the ticket office operates from Monday to Friday between 6:00 and 11:15, ticket machines are at your disposal anytime for purchasing and collecting tickets. The presence of smartcard validators further enhances the convenience of frequent travelers utilizing smartcards.
For those requiring assistance, the station provides an induction loop and accessible ticket machines, capable of issuing tickets with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, plan your journey carefully as there is limited step-free access. Platform 2 is accessible, but you might need to navigate a footbridge to reach Platform 1. Assistance at the station is offered by the train guards, ensuring you reach your destination smoothly.
While waiting for your train, you can enjoy the warmth of a heated waiting room on Platform 1. However, it's important to consider that the station does not offer refreshments, shops, or ATMs, so it's best to come prepared. Bicycle enthusiasts will appreciate the secure cycle storage available, including 18 spaces with both lockers and racks.
Travelers arriving by car will find a parking facility accommodating 55 vehicles, with one designated accessible parking space. The CCTV enhances security, and convenient payment methods like the RingGo service streamline parking fees. Remember, if you hold a Blue Badge, complimentary parking is available upon registration.
Connecting to other parts of Whitchurch and its surrounding regions is straightforward. A bus stop at the top of the station's Approach Road provides links to local bus services. Detailed onward travel information is accessible, allowing you to plan your journey in advance. For any disruptions, a rail replacement service is also conveniently located at the same bus stop.
